Output 5ab334f52f37bf14b2ea283a9e23620674f3adc2f50ed383bee92c5ba5ab9fe9:5

value
418965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26a03849ed6ca845fe25dbb09144a92bca3de18a OP_EQUAL
address
35DFY75V6tjgeYqcotX3b7HNfNsUbRPc8Q
transaction
5ab334f52f37bf14b2ea283a9e23620674f3adc2f50ed383bee92c5ba5ab9fe9